Principally teaching pieces in staff notation and tablature; with basso continuo
Figured bass not realized
Includes general preface, editor's introduction, table of ornaments, chronology, plates, critical commentary and appendix consisting of a facsimile of Robert Bremner's Instructions for the guitar, 2nd edition, originally published in Edinburgh in 1762
Originally printed in Edinburgh, 1760, this publication was devoted to the cittern, or English guitar, popular in Britain from the 1750s into the early 19th century. Geminiani followed a one-page preface with 11 examples in different keys, which were presented in standard notation and tablature, and with basso parts. This edition includes an editor's introduction, critical commentary, and several plates. An appendix includes a complete facsimile of Robert Bremner's Instructions for the Guitar, second edition, published in Edinburgh in 1762
